-
Bitte beziehen Sie sich bei der Bewerbung auf ictjobs.ch
Jetzt bewerben
Finden Sie alle Stellenangebote von Raiffeisen Schweiz aus Zürich
-
Bitte beziehen Sie sich bei der Bewerbung auf ictjobs.ch
Jetzt bewerben
Bitte beziehen Sie sich bei der Bewerbung auf ictjobs.ch

Kotlin Backend Developer (m/w/d) 80–100%
Werde Teil unseres Teams!
Wir suchen per sofort oder nach Vereinbarung einen erfahrenen Senior Kotlin (Java) Backend Developer (m/w/d), der tiefgehende Kenntnisse in der Software-Architektur mitbringt. Du wirst eine Schlüsselrolle bei der Entwicklung und Gestaltung von robusten, skalierbaren Backend-Lösungen spielen und aktiv an der Architektur neuer Projekte beteiligt sein. Als erfahrener Developer wirst du zudem technische Entscheidungen treffen, Best Practices etablieren und das Entwicklungsteam in der Domain Anlegen & Vorsorge unterstützen.
Was erwartet dich?
- Entwicklung und Wartung von hoch performanten und skalierbaren Services im Bereich Anlegen & Vorsorgen auf Basis von Kotlin (Spring Boot, OpenShift, etc.)
- Konzeption und Umsetzung von Software-Architekturen für neue und bestehende Systeme
- Sicherstellung der Code-Qualität und Implementierung von Best Practices (z.B. Clean Code, Test-Driven Development)
- Optimierung der bestehenden Infrastruktur hinsichtlich Performance, Sicherheit und Skalierbarkeit
- Enge Zusammenarbeit mit den Frontend-Entwicklern, DevOps-Ingenieuren und anderen Stakeholdern zur Integration und Weiterentwicklung von APIs und Services
- Durchführung von Code-Reviews und technische Beratung des Entwicklerteams
- Leitung und Durchführung von Architektur-Workshops und technischen Evaluierungen
- Sicherstellung einer stabilen und performanten Anbindung an externe Schnittstellen und Datenbanken
Was bringst du mit?
- Mehrjährige Berufserfahrung (mind. 5 Jahre) in der Entwicklung von Kotlin- und Java-basierten Backend-Systemen
- Fundierte Kenntnisse in Software-Architektur, Design Patterns und Microservices-Architekturen
- Tiefe Erfahrung im Umgang mit verteilten Systemen und Event-Driven Architecture
- Gute Kenntnisse in der Verwendung und Konfiguration von Datenbanken (SQL/NoSQL)
- Erfahrung in Container-Technologien (Docker, Kubernetes) und Cloud-Plattformen (AWS, Azure oder Google Cloud)
- Gute Kenntnisse in CI/CD-Prozessen und Tools (z.B. Jenkins, Git, Maven)
- Stark ausgeprägte Problemlösungsfähigkeiten sowie eine analytische und strukturierte Denkweise
- Sehr gute Deutsch- und Englischkenntnisse (Unternehmenssprache Deutsch)
Arbeitsort
Zürich
Links
Diese Stellen könnten Sie auch interessieren:
Weitere IT-Jobs aus der Berufsgruppe Software-Entwicklung / Webdesign / UX:
Applikationsentwickler, Programmierer, Software Developer, Software Engineer, Softwareentwickler